-
Bitcoin
$114000
-2.40% -
Ethereum
$3542
-5.47% -
XRP
$3.008
-1.73% -
Tether USDt
$0.9995
-0.05% -
BNB
$760.0
-4.25% -
Solana
$164.7
-5.95% -
USDC
$0.9999
-0.01% -
Dogecoin
$0.2065
-3.61% -
TRON
$0.3257
-0.23% -
Cardano
$0.7282
-3.33% -
Hyperliquid
$37.84
-8.89% -
Sui
$3.531
-4.58% -
Stellar
$0.3911
-4.21% -
Chainlink
$16.33
-5.24% -
Bitcoin Cash
$539.1
-4.86% -
Hedera
$0.2465
-4.64% -
Avalanche
$21.84
-4.70% -
Toncoin
$3.588
1.43% -
Ethena USDe
$1.000
-0.02% -
UNUS SED LEO
$8.954
-0.11% -
Litecoin
$107.8
-0.58% -
Shiba Inu
$0.00001220
-3.67% -
Polkadot
$3.619
-3.62% -
Uniswap
$9.175
-3.86% -
Monero
$299.1
-2.27% -
Dai
$0.9998
0.00% -
Bitget Token
$4.299
-3.56% -
Pepe
$0.00001062
-3.58% -
Cronos
$0.1340
-5.65% -
Aave
$258.9
-3.13%
Wie speichert ein Knoten Blockchain -Daten? Welchen Speicherplatz benötigt er?
Vollständige Knoten speichern ganze Blockchains, die 300-600 GB für Bitcoin/Ethereum erfordern; Leichte Knoten verwenden weniger Platz, während Archivknoten Terabyte für historische Daten benötigen.
May 16, 2025 at 03:42 pm

Einführung in Blockchain -Knoten und Datenspeicher
Ein Blockchain -Knoten ist eine entscheidende Komponente eines dezentralen Netzwerks. Es spielt eine wesentliche Rolle bei der Aufrechterhaltung und Validierung der Integrität der Blockchain. Die Knoten speichern Blockchain -Daten, die Transaktionen, Blöcke und andere relevante Informationen enthalten. Zu verstehen, wie ein Knoten diese Daten und den von ihm benötigten Speicherplatz speichert, ist für alle, die daran interessiert sind, einen Knoten auszuführen, oder die technischen Aspekte der Blockchain -Technologie zu untersuchen.
Arten von Blockchain -Knoten
Es gibt verschiedene Arten von Blockchain -Knoten mit jeweils unterschiedlichen Funktionen und Speicheranforderungen. Die Haupttypen umfassen:
- Vollständige Knoten : Diese Knoten speichern die gesamte Blockchain und validieren alle Transaktionen und Blöcke. Sie benötigen den größten Speicherplatz.
- Leichte Knoten : Sie werden auch als SPV (vereinfachte Zahlungsüberprüfung) Knoten bezeichnet. Sie speichern nur die Blockheader und verlassen sich für die Transaktionsvalidierung auf vollständige Knoten. Sie benötigen einen deutlich weniger Speicherplatz.
- Archivknoten : Dies sind eine Art voller Knoten, der nicht nur den aktuellen Zustand der Blockchain, sondern auch alle historischen Zustände speichert. Sie haben die höchsten Speicheranforderungen.
- Beschnittene Knoten : Diese Knoten beginnen als vollständige Knoten, können jedoch ältere Daten löschen, um Platz zu sparen, wodurch nur die neuesten Blöcke und Transaktionen beibehalten werden.
Wie ein Knoten Blockchain -Daten speichert
Vollständige Knoten speichern die gesamte Blockchain, indem sie eine vollständige Kopie aller Blöcke und Transaktionen beibehalten. Jeder Block enthält eine Liste von Transaktionen, einen Zeitstempel und einen Verweis auf den vorherigen Block (den Hash des vorherigen Blocks). Diese Struktur bildet eine Blockkette, daher der Name 'Blockchain'. Die Daten werden normalerweise in einer Datenbank gespeichert, wobei jeder Block und jede Transaktion für den schnellen Zugriff und die Überprüfung indiziert werden.
Leichte Knoten speichern nur die Blockheader, die wesentliche Informationen wie den Block -Hash, den vorherigen Block -Hash, die Merkle -Wurzel (ein Hash aller Transaktionen im Block) und den Zeitstempel enthalten. Lichtknoten speichern nicht die vollständigen Transaktionsdaten, können jedoch Transaktionen weiterhin überprüfen, indem zusätzliche Informationen von vollständigen Knoten angefordert werden.
Archivknoten speichern nicht nur den aktuellen Zustand der Blockchain, sondern auch alle historischen Zustände. Dies bedeutet, dass sie jede Version jedes Blocks und jeder Transaktion auf der Blockchain aufbewahren. Diese umfassende Speicherung ermöglicht eine detaillierte historische Analyse, erfordert jedoch einen deutlich mehr Speicherplatz als ein vollständiger Knoten.
Beschnittene Knoten speichern zunächst die gesamte Blockchain wie vollständige Knoten. Sie können jedoch so konfiguriert werden, dass sie ältere Daten nach einem bestimmten Zeitraum löschen und nur die neuesten Blöcke und Transaktionen beibehalten. Dieser Beschneidungsvorgang reduziert den erforderlichen Speicherplatz, während der Knoten dennoch neue Transaktionen und Blöcke validieren kann.
Speicherplatzanforderungen für verschiedene Knotentypen
Der für einen Knoten erforderliche Speicherplatz hängt vom Knotentyp und der Blockchain ab, von der er Teil ist. Hier ist eine Aufschlüsselung der Speicheranforderungen für verschiedene Arten von Knoten:
Vollständige Knoten : Der für einen vollständige Knoten erforderliche Speicherplatz kann je nach Blockchain erheblich variieren. Beispielsweise benötigt die Bitcoin -Blockchain Anfang 2023 etwa 300-400 GB Speicherplatz. Ethereum dagegen erfordert etwa 500-600 GB. Diese Zahlen können im Laufe der Zeit zunehmen, da der Blockchain mehr Blöcke und Transaktionen hinzugefügt werden.
Leichte Knoten : Leichte Knoten benötigen einen deutlich weniger Speicherplatz. Beispielsweise erfordert ein Bitcoin -Leuchtknoten möglicherweise nur ein paar hundert Megabyte Speicherplatz, da er nur die Blockheader und nicht die vollständigen Transaktionsdaten speichert.
Archivknoten : Archivknoten haben die höchsten Speicheranforderungen. Beispielsweise benötigen ein Archivknoten von Ethereum möglicherweise mehrere Terabyte Speicherplatz, da er alle historischen Zustände der Blockchain speichert.
Beschnittene Knoten : Der für einen beschnittene Knoten erforderliche Speicherplatz hängt davon ab, wie viele Daten aufbewahrt werden. Beispielsweise benötigt ein Bitcoin -Knoten möglicherweise etwa 5-10 GB Speicherplatz, abhängig von der Konfiguration und der Aufbewahrung historischer Daten.
Faktoren, die den Speicherplatzanforderungen beeinflussen
Mehrere Faktoren können die Anforderungen an den Speicherplatz für einen Knoten beeinflussen:
Blockchain -Größe : Die Größe der Blockchain selbst ist der wichtigste Faktor. Wenn weitere Blöcke und Transaktionen hinzugefügt werden, wächst die Blockchain, ebenso wie die Speicheranforderungen für vollständige und Archivknoten.
Datenkomprimierung : Einige Blockchain -Implementierungen verwenden Datenkomprimierungstechniken, um die Größe der gespeicherten Daten zu verringern. Dies kann dazu beitragen, den erforderlichen Speicherplatz zu verringern, kann jedoch auch die Rechenressourcen erhöhen, die zur Dekomprimierung der Daten bei Bedarf erforderlich sind.
Datenbankeffizienz : Die Effizienz der zum Speichern der Blockchain -Daten verwendeten Datenbank kann sich auch auf die Speicheranforderungen auswirken. Einige Datenbanken können Daten speichern und abrufen, um den erforderlichen Gesamtspeicherraum zu verringern.
Beschneidungseinstellungen : Für geschnittene Knoten können die Einstellungen, die feststellen, wie viel historische Daten zu halten sind, die Anforderungen des Speicherplatzes erheblich beeinflussen. Das aggressivere Beschneiden führt dazu, dass weniger Speicherplatz erforderlich ist, kann jedoch die Fähigkeit des Knotens einschränken, historische Daten bereitzustellen.
Einrichten eines Knotens: eine Schritt-für-Schritt-Anleitung
Das Einrichten eines Knotens beinhaltet mehrere Schritte, abhängig vom Knotentyp und der Blockchain. Hier ist eine allgemeine Anleitung zum Einrichten eines Bitcoin vollständigen Knotens:
Laden Sie die Kernsoftware Bitcoin herunter : Besuchen Sie die offizielle Website Bitcoin und laden Sie die Bitcoin Core -Software für Ihr Betriebssystem herunter.
Installieren Sie die Software : Befolgen Sie die mit der Software bereitgestellten Installationsanweisungen. Dies beinhaltet normalerweise das Ausführen eines Installationsprogramms und das Befolgen der Eingabeaufforderungen.
Konfigurieren Sie den Knoten : Nach der Installation können Sie den Knoten konfigurieren, indem Sie die
bitcoin.conf
-Datei bearbeiten. Mit dieser Datei können Sie verschiedene Parameter festlegen, z. B. das Datenverzeichnis und ob Sie das Beschneiden aktivieren sollen.Starten Sie den Knoten : Starten Sie die Bitcoin Core -Software. Es wird beginnt, die gesamte Bitcoin -Blockchain herunterzuladen und zu überprüfen, die je nach Internetverbindung und Hardware mehrere Tage dauern kann.
Überwachen Sie den Knoten : Sobald die anfängliche Synchronisation abgeschlossen ist, wird der Knoten weiter ausgeführt und mit der Blockchain auf dem Laufenden bleiben. Sie können den Status und die Leistung mit den von der Software bereitgestellten integrierten Tools überwachen.
Häufig gestellte Fragen
F: Kann ich einen Knoten auf einem Cloud -Server ausführen?
A: Ja, Sie können einen Knoten auf einem Cloud -Server ausführen. Viele Cloud -Anbieter bieten virtuelle Maschinen an, die so konfiguriert werden können, dass Blockchain -Knoten ausgeführt werden. Sie sollten jedoch die Kosten berücksichtigen, da der Ausführen eines Knotens, insbesondere eines vollständigen oder Archivknotens, erhebliche Speicher- und Bandbreitenressourcen erfordern kann.
F: Wie kann ich den für meinen Knoten erforderlichen Speicherplatz reduzieren?
A: Um den für Ihren Knoten erforderlichen Speicherplatz zu reduzieren, können Sie in Betracht ziehen, einen leichten Knoten oder einen geschnittenen Knoten auszuführen. Mit geschnittenen Knoten können Sie ältere Daten löschen, wodurch der benötigte Speicherplatz erheblich reduziert wird. Darüber hinaus bieten einige Blockchains Datenkomprimierungsoptionen an, mit denen die Speicheranforderungen reduziert werden können.
F: Was passiert, wenn mein Knoten keinen Speicherplatz mehr hat?
A: Wenn Ihr Knoten keinen Speicherplatz mehr hat, hört er nicht mehr korrekt zu funktionieren. Für vollständige und Archivknoten bedeutet dies, dass sie keine neuen Transaktionen und Blöcke mehr validieren können. Bei Schnürknoten kann der Raum, der den Raum ausgeht, zu Problemen mit dem Schnittprozess führen, was möglicherweise zu Datenverlust oder Korruption führt. Es ist wichtig, den Speicherverbrauch Ihres Knotens zu überwachen und sicherzustellen, dass Sie über genügend Platz verfügen, um die wachsende Blockchain zu berücksichtigen.
F: Kann ich nach dem Einrichten von einem vollständigen Knoten zu einem beschnittenen Knoten wechseln?
A: Ja, Sie können nach dem Einrichten von einem vollständigen Knoten zu einem beschnittenen Knoten wechseln. Dies beinhaltet die Änderung der Konfigurationsdatei des Knotens, um das Beschneiden zu aktivieren und dann den Knoten neu zu starten. Der Knoten beginnt dann, ältere Daten gemäß den angegebenen Schnitteinstellungen zu löschen. Dieser Prozess kann jedoch zeitaufwändig sein und die Leistung des Knotens vorübergehend beeinflussen.
Haftungsausschluss:info@kdj.com
Die bereitgestellten Informationen stellen keine Handelsberatung dar. kdj.com übernimmt keine Verantwortung für Investitionen, die auf der Grundlage der in diesem Artikel bereitgestellten Informationen getätigt werden. Kryptowährungen sind sehr volatil und es wird dringend empfohlen, nach gründlicher Recherche mit Vorsicht zu investieren!
Wenn Sie glauben, dass der auf dieser Website verwendete Inhalt Ihr Urheberrecht verletzt, kontaktieren Sie uns bitte umgehend (info@kdj.com) und wir werden ihn umgehend löschen.
-
SHX
$0.02268
16.18%
-
BABY
$0.06294
10.65%
-
PEPEONTRON
$0.06474
10.50%
-
SC
$0.003452
9.24%
-
BDCA
$0.9678
5.95%
-
STRK
$12
5.53%
- Die Preisunterstützung von Dogecoin unter Feuer: Kann es Wettbewerber abwehren?
- 2025-08-02 04:30:12
- AI Cloud Mining: Wie AIXA -Bergleute junge Investoren ermöglichen
- 2025-08-02 04:30:12
- Crypto Spotlight: Rollblocks Aufstieg, Ripple -Widerstand und was es für Ihr Portfolio bedeutet
- 2025-08-02 04:50:12
- Das goldene Zeitalter von Crypto: Tether Gold, institutionelle BTC und die Zukunft der Finanzen
- 2025-08-02 04:50:12
- Vechain, Unilabs, XRP: Dekodieren von Augusts Kryptobewegungen
- 2025-08-02 04:55:43
- Bitcoin, Wale und Profit: Dekodieren von Cryptos neuesten Schritten
- 2025-08-02 04:55:43
Verwandtes Wissen

Was ist der Unterschied zwischen einer Blockchain und einer Datenbank?
Aug 01,2025 at 09:36pm
Verständnis der Kernstruktur einer Blockchain Eine Blockchain ist ein dezentrales digitales Hauptbuch, das Daten in einer Reihe unveränderlicher Blöck...

Was ist ein Hash in einer Blockchain?
Aug 02,2025 at 05:28am
Verständnis des Hash -Konzepts in Blockchain Ein Hash im Kontext der Blockchain -Technologie bezieht sich auf einen einzigartigen digitalen Fingerabdr...

Was ist ein Hash in einer Blockchain?
Aug 02,2025 at 04:43am
Verständnis des Hash -Konzepts in Blockchain Ein Hash im Kontext der Blockchain -Technologie bezieht sich auf einen einzigartigen digitalen Fingerabdr...

Wer hat Blockchain erstellt?
Aug 02,2025 at 05:15am
Was ist Blockchain und warum ist seine Herkunft wichtig? Zu verstehen, wer Blockchain geschaffen hat, beginnt damit, zu erkennen, was Blockchain tatsä...

Wie starte ich ein Unternehmen mit Blockchain?
Jul 28,2025 at 12:36am
Verständnis der Grundlagen der Blockchain -Technologie Bevor Sie in den Prozess der Gründung eines Unternehmens mit Blockchain eintauchen, ist es ents...

Was ist ein Token auf der Blockchain?
Jul 21,2025 at 07:00am
Das Konzept eines Tokens verstehen Im Bereich der Blockchain -Technologie ist ein Token eine digitale Darstellung eines Vermögenswerts oder Dienstprog...

Was ist der Unterschied zwischen einer Blockchain und einer Datenbank?
Aug 01,2025 at 09:36pm
Verständnis der Kernstruktur einer Blockchain Eine Blockchain ist ein dezentrales digitales Hauptbuch, das Daten in einer Reihe unveränderlicher Blöck...

Was ist ein Hash in einer Blockchain?
Aug 02,2025 at 05:28am
Verständnis des Hash -Konzepts in Blockchain Ein Hash im Kontext der Blockchain -Technologie bezieht sich auf einen einzigartigen digitalen Fingerabdr...

Was ist ein Hash in einer Blockchain?
Aug 02,2025 at 04:43am
Verständnis des Hash -Konzepts in Blockchain Ein Hash im Kontext der Blockchain -Technologie bezieht sich auf einen einzigartigen digitalen Fingerabdr...

Wer hat Blockchain erstellt?
Aug 02,2025 at 05:15am
Was ist Blockchain und warum ist seine Herkunft wichtig? Zu verstehen, wer Blockchain geschaffen hat, beginnt damit, zu erkennen, was Blockchain tatsä...

Wie starte ich ein Unternehmen mit Blockchain?
Jul 28,2025 at 12:36am
Verständnis der Grundlagen der Blockchain -Technologie Bevor Sie in den Prozess der Gründung eines Unternehmens mit Blockchain eintauchen, ist es ents...

Was ist ein Token auf der Blockchain?
Jul 21,2025 at 07:00am
Das Konzept eines Tokens verstehen Im Bereich der Blockchain -Technologie ist ein Token eine digitale Darstellung eines Vermögenswerts oder Dienstprog...
Alle Artikel ansehen
